Output 66ae8316cfce9c1eaf1dd1432cf41e7c586ae58345aa2417653659ba4100eb98:3

value
2000000
script pubkey
OP_0 OP_PUSHBYTES_20 39f1f1b64809279d6eb9eb0b87c8ba2d92e56236
address
bc1q88clrdjgpyne6m4eav9c0j969kfw2c3kvj055f
transaction
66ae8316cfce9c1eaf1dd1432cf41e7c586ae58345aa2417653659ba4100eb98
spent
true